The station is equipped with basic yet vital facilities. Ticket purchasing is streamlined thanks to the presence of ticket machines that allow you to collect your tickets with ease. Unfortunately, there is no staffed ticket office or accessible ticket machines, but an induction loop is available. CCTV ensures safety around the station.
Regarding accessibility, Riding Mill falls under Category B, which indicates partial step-free access. There is a level access to the Carlisle platform, while reaching the Newcastle platform involves either a footbridge or a 700-meter partially unlit road. Boarding ramps are available and assistance can be arranged via the Passenger Assist program.
For those looking to journey beyond the station, there are several travel links available. Rail replacement services can be found on St. James Terrace, conveniently situated by the Wellington Pub. Pull up your phone and check out the cab options if taxis are your preferred mode. In terms of public transport, there’s a nearby bus stop served by Busline, and for enquiries, you can reach them at 0871 200 2233.

Chassen Road Station is designed to provide travelers with essential services despite its compact size. The ticket office is operational from Monday to Friday, 6:55 AM to 10:00 AM, aligning with the peak commuting hours. You’ll be pleased to find ticket machines that support online purchase collection, including accessible options to cater to all passengers. While smartcards are issued here, please note that there are no smartcard validators on-site.
In terms of accessibility, Chassen Road is a Category B station, which means that it offers step-free access via ramps. Unfortunately, amenities like waiting rooms, toilets, and refreshment facilities are unavailable. However, you can relax in the seating areas while you wait. For passengers needing extra assistance, staff help is accessible Monday to Friday, although it's best to arrange assistance in advance. You can plan your journey using the Passenger Assist service if you need any specialized support.
While Chassen Road might not have extensive public transport options at its doorstep, it remains reasonably connected. If you’re looking for bus services, the nearest bus stop serving the rail replacement bus service is located beside Flixton Girls' School on Flixton Road. For those considering taxis, pre-booking is a convenient option, and services like Cab4You can facilitate bookings. Please note, however, that the station itself does not offer nearby bus stops or cycling facilities.
